A ramp agent is a vital position in the aviation industry responsible for various ground handling tasks. These professionals work on airport ramps, ensuring the safe and efficient movement of aircraft. Their primary responsibilities include loading and unloading baggage and cargo, guiding planes to and from gates, operating ground support equipment such as tugs and baggage carts, and performing safety inspections on aircraft.

Ramp Agent salary in Ireland
Average Yearly Salary of Ramp Agent in Ireland is approximately 46,539 EUR (46,500 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 74,203 EUR (81,070 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Ramp Agent job salary compared to average salary in Ireland.
Comparison shows that a person working as Ramp Agent in Ireland earns on average:
0.63 times the average salary (or 63% of average salary).
